  1. DESCENDANTS OF BERTRAND CHESNAY DIT LAGARENNE
    The descendants of Bertrand Chesnay dit Lagarenne, (Feb 1622 - 17 Jan
    1683) Variations of his surname include: Chaigné, Chainay, Chainé,
    Chainey, Cheeney, Chenay, Chené, Cheney, Chenez, Chénier, Chesnay,
    Chesné, Chesney and Chesnier. There are others but they are few in
    numbers. Bertrand Chesnay arrived in Québec around 1650 and became a
    prominent and well to do business man. He had a large piece of land, a
    Seigneurie, near present day Ch√¢teau-Richer, about 10 miles east of
    Québec City. He also had a hotel in Lower Québec City, a drinking and
    room service establishment combined. He was also a fisherman, roaming up
    and down the St. Lawrence River catching and selling his fish. His

    • January 1 » Ceres, the largest and first known object in the Asteroid belt, is discovered by Giuseppe Piazzi.
    • January 1 » The legislative union of Kingdom of Great Britain and Kingdom of Ireland is completed, and the United Kingdom of Great Britain and Ireland is proclaimed.
    • February 4 » John Marshall is sworn in as Chief Justice of the United States.
    • April 2 » French Revolutionary Wars: The British capture the Danish fleet.
    • July 11 » French astronomer Jean-Louis Pons makes his first comet discovery. In the next 27 years he discovers another 36 comets, more than any other person in history.
    • September 9 » Alexander I of Russia confirms the privileges of Baltic provinces.
